Others may disagree but if you get accepted with JET, I say definitely take it. If you don't like it you can always get another job after a year in a location you prefer. JET is by far the best way to get into the country and make a decent wage.

I was bumped up from an alternate and I got my first choice: Fukuoka City.
From what I hear though, it's pot luck where you're placed.
